Seid Jebril is a scholar working on Materials Chemistry, Biomedical Engineering and Electrical and Electronic Engineering. According to data from OpenAlex, Seid Jebril has authored 10 papers receiving a total of 353 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Materials Chemistry, 6 papers in Biomedical Engineering and 5 papers in Electrical and Electronic Engineering. Recurrent topics in Seid Jebril’s work include Nanowire Synthesis and Applications (4 papers), Gas Sensing Nanomaterials and Sensors (3 papers) and ZnO doping and properties (3 papers). Seid Jebril is often cited by papers focused on Nanowire Synthesis and Applications (4 papers), Gas Sensing Nanomaterials and Sensors (3 papers) and ZnO doping and properties (3 papers). Seid Jebril collaborates with scholars based in Germany, India and Iran. Seid Jebril's co-authors include Rainer Adelung, Yogendra Kumar Mishra, Lorenz Kienle, Venkata Sai Kiran Chakravadhanula, Viktor Hrkac, Mady Elbahri, Satyabrata Mohapatra, D.C. Agarwal, D.K. Avasthi and Haile Takele and has published in prestigious journals such as Advanced Materials, Journal of Applied Physics and Small.
